Tariffs for housing associations can include time-based pricing in several ways. Multiple methods can also be combined.
Minute fee + fixed price per kWh
If you want a fixed kWh price plus a minute fee, set the tariff type to Standard, and enable both Energy Fee and Duration Fee.
If the association is not VAT-registered, set Tax to No VAT (0%).
Enter the desired price per kWh in Fee per kWh.
Under Billable Unit, choose the time interval.
Examples:
- 1 min → Fee per unit is billed every minute
- 15 min → Billed every 15 minutes, etc.
Fixed price per kWh + minute fee after a given time
To introduce a time fee only after a certain period, select Duration + Energy.
Set kWh price, time unit and minute fee just like above, but here you can also define a Duration fee grace period (min) — the time allowed before the minute cost activates.
Example: 2 hours without time cost → then 0.10 NOK/min + 1 NOK/kWh.
Fixed price per kWh + idle/blocking fee
If you want to charge users for being connected without drawing power, activate an Idle fee.
Use Duration + Energy, same setup as a delayed minute tariff.
Example: user pays 1 NOK/kWh → and 180 minutes after charging is complete, 1 NOK/min is charged.
Spot price combined with idle/blocking fee
Spot pricing can only be combined with idle fees — not minute fees.
Configuration:
Type – Energy ToU
Tax – No VAT (0%) – as long as the company is not VAT-registered
Fall-back Electricity Rate – Select the price zone the housing association belongs to
Subsidy – Select electricity subsidy
Markup in % per kWh – 25 (exception if the housing association is VAT-registered or belongs to price zone NO4)
Markup as fixed fee per kWh – Desired fixed markup in NOK per kWh to cover costs
Idle fee per minute – The price you want to charge as an idle fee per minute
Idle fee grace period (min) – Number of minutes from charging completion until the idle fee starts applying
Day and night pricing
For different prices during daytime/nighttime, use Duration + Energy TOD.
Set the start and end times, and select kWh pricing for each period.
Time elements may also be added to this tariff type.
Example:
- Day 08–20 → 1.50 NOK/kWh + 0.10 NOK/min
- Idle fee 1 NOK/min after 30 min
- Night 20–08 → 1.00 NOK/kWh, no time fees
